| No equivalent of FETCH_COUNT is available at the libpq level, so I
| assume that the interface I am using is smart enough not to send
| gigabytes of data to FE.
|
| Where does the result set (GBs of data) reside after I call
| PQexecPrepared? On BE, I hope?
Sorry for asking again...
No sarcasm meant: is there no straightforward answer here? Or nobody
is certain? Or a wrong list?
The straighforward answer is that the libpq frontend c-library does not
support something like the JDBC client's setFetchSize.
The GBs of data are gathered at the site of the libpq client (pgresult
object gathered/allocated while consuming result input from backend).
